Maximize Your Space with Smart Layouts
One of the first things to consider during a kitchen remodel is the layout. A well-thought-out layout can significantly enhance efficiency while optimizing space. In many cases, homeowners may prefer the classic work triangle approach, ensuring that the sink, stove, and refrigerator are positioned at optimal distances from each other. This design reduces unnecessary steps while preparing meals, promoting a more streamlined cooking process. Modern trends are shifting towards open-concept designs, which emphasize fluidity between the kitchen and adjacent living areas.
Consider the flow of your kitchen when designing new layouts. Ensure that there’s enough room for movement while allowing multiple family members to occupy the area without feeling cramped. Incorporating kitchen islands can add both seating and additional workspace, providing a multifunctional area for cooking and casual dining.
Choose Quality Materials
When remodeling your kitchen, the selection of materials plays an integral role in both the aesthetics and longevity of the space. Durable materials not only look great but also resist wear and tear over time, making them a worthwhile investment. For countertops, consider materials like granite, quartz, or butcher block, as they combine beauty with functionality. These surfaces can withstand heat and humidity, making them ideal for kitchen use.
Cabinets are equally significant in enhancing a kitchen’s overall feel. Solid wood cabinetry typically offers long-lasting durability and can be tailored in various finishes to align with your style preferences. Hardware choices, such as knobs and handles, can influence the kitchen’s look and should complement the overall design. Each material you select should contribute to a cohesive and appealing style, so consider the broader palette of colors and textures you’re incorporating throughout the room.
Prioritize Lighting Designs
Effective lighting can transform any kitchen by creating ambiance and ensuring visibility during meal preparation. When planning your kitchen remodel, it’s essential to think about different lighting types, including ambient, task, and accent lighting. Ambient lighting provides overall illumination, while task lighting focuses on specific work areas, such as countertops or islands. Pendant lights are a popular choice above islands for both functional and decorative purposes, creating an eye-catching focal point.
Incorporating under-cabinet lighting enhances visibility for tasks while adding a warm glow to the area. Natural light should never be underestimated either; maximizing window placements can enhance the open feel of the kitchen. Consider whether any structural changes can be made to introduce larger windows or even skylights.

Focus on Storage Solutions
Effective storage solutions are the backbone of a functional kitchen. A lack of adequate storage can lead to clutter and a disorganized workspace, which is the last thing you’d want in a cooking area. Add cabinetry that reaches up to the ceiling to maximize vertical space, providing room for infrequently used items. Explore options like pull-out drawers and lazy Susans inside cabinets to make accessing ingredients and tools more manageable.
Consider adding a pantry if space allows, as this can offer a designated zone for dry goods, appliances, and other cooking essentials. Open shelving can also create an attractive way of displaying cookware or cookbooks while ensuring ease of accessibility. Each storage solution should prioritize both aesthetics and functionality, ensuring that your kitchen remains organized and beautiful.
